Admission to B.Com (Hons.) in Financial Markets Management at Banaras Hindu University is based on the candidate having passed 10+2 or equivalent examination with Commerce/Economics/Maths/Computer Science/Finance/Finance Markets Management as one of the subjects and securing a minimum of 50% marks in the aggregate.

To apply for B.Sc. (Hons.) Botany at Banaras Hindu University, candidates should follow these steps:
1. Check the eligibility criteria: Candidates should have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ination with at least 50% marks in the relevant subjects (Botany, Chemistry, and Biology/Mathematics).
2. Fill the application form: Candidates can fill the application form online through the official website of Banaras Hindu University.
3. Upload required documents: Candidates need to upload scanned copies of their mark sheets, certificates, and other required documents.
4. Pay the application fee: Candidates need to pay the application fee online through the official website.
5. Appear for the entrance exam: Candidates need to appear for the Undergraduate Entrance Test (UET) conducted by Banaras Hindu University.
6. Check the result: Candidates can check their result on the official website of Banaras Hindu University.
7. Attend counseling: Shortlisted candidates need to attend counseling and verify their documents.
8. Pay the admission fee: Candidates need to pay the admission fee to confirm their admission.
Note: The admission process may vary, and candidates should check the official website of Banaras Hindu University for the latest information.

Admission to B.Arch. Program in the Department of Architecture, Planning and Design is offered through the most prestigious Joint Entrance Examination (Advanced), conducted by IITs of the country. The aspirant also must qualify for the Architecture Aptitude Test (AAT) to enrol for the B.Arch program. Candidates applying for the B.Arch. programme must have a valid score and participate in Counselling for the admission to the undergraduate course. They should have scored at least 75% marks in the qualifying examination with PCM/PCMB as subject combination at the 10+2 level.

The eligibility criteria for the B.Voc in Computer Applications at BHU differ for reserved category candidates, with a minimum of 45% marks required for OBCs and 40% for SCs and STs applicants, as opposed to 50% for General category applicants.

The eligibility criteria for admission to IIT BHU for M.Tech. in Materials Science and Technology are:
B.Tech. or an equivalent degree in Metallurgical Engg., Materials Science/Engineering, Mineral/Chemical/Ceramic /Mechanical Engg., Chemical Tech. or M.Sc. (Physics/ Chemistry) with specialisation in Solid State Physics, Physical/ Inorganic Chemistry provided the candidate passed B.Sc./ B.Sc. (Hons.) Examination with Mathematics as one of the subject at undergraduate level.
